can someone tell me when we r talking about cells from example diffusion is the movement of molecules from an area of high conce

ntration to low concentration so I want to wat Is high concentrated like specify this to me
Biology
1 answer:
pochemuha3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

A high concentration of a substance in a solution means that there's a lot of a substance to the volume

EXAMPLE:

the Great Salt Lake has very few fish because of the high concentration of salt.
